6 arrested for violating restriction orders in Bandipora: Police

Police on Sunday said it booked six persons in Chandergeer village of this district for violating the probationary orders imposed in the wake of Coronavirus outbreak.

The officials said two FIRs were registered in policestation Hajin against the six persons who violated the restriction orders,thereby risking their own lives and lives of others.

   

The official said the accused were arrested by the policeduring patrolling in the area.

Earlier, on Friday, six persons were arrested by police herewho had also violated the restriction orders.

On Thursday an open FIR was registered at police stationPethkoot against those who had assembled near ATM in contravention of theSection 144.

Appealing people to stay indoors for their own safety,Deputy Commissioner (DC) Bandipora said the chain of COVID19 pandemic can bebroken only by staying indoors.

He said more cases have been reported in the district andwarned of the strict action against people who risk lives of others byviolating restriction orders.

He appealed people to cooperate with the administration andensure strict adherence to the order. He said violation of the order wouldconstitute criminal offence and attract strict action under section 188 of IPC.
